On Saturday, at a Trump campaign rally in Alabama, a #BlackLivesMatter protester was “shoved, tackled, punched & kicked,” according to a CNN reporter. The protester was identified by The New York Times as “Mercutio Southall, 31, who co-founded a Black Lives Matter chapter in Birmingham.”
Sunday morning, Fox & Friends cohost (and “objective” Fox reporter covering Hillary Clinton’s campaign) Ed Henry tossed Trump an opportunity for rehab:
HENRY: Yesterday, at that large rally you had, there’s video going viral of an African-American protester from #BlackLivesMatter who appears to have gotten roughed up. We don’t know who did it - whether it was supporters, whether it was security. Can you comment on that and whether or not you want to remedy that situation…?
But Trump did not take Henry's lifeline and distance himself from the melee. Instead, Trump gave the violence a thumbs up.
TRUMP: I will tell you that the man that was, was - I don’t know - you say roughed up, he was so obnoxious and so loud, he was screaming. I had 10,000 people in the room yesterday, 10,000 people, and this guy started screaming by himself and they—I don’t know, rough up, he should have been—maybe he should have been roughed up because it was absolutely disgusting what he was doing. This was not handled the way Bernie Sanders handled his problem, I will tell you, but I have a lot of fans and they were not happy about it. And this was a very obnoxious guy, who was a troublemaker, was looking to make trouble, but I didn’t get to see the event.
